NEW AMERICAN BIBLE | DOUAI-RHEIMS |
---|---|
1 Of David. Grant me justice, LORD! I have walked without blame. In the LORD I have trusted; I have not faltered. | 1 Unto the end, a psalm for David. Judge me, O Lord, for I have walked in my innocence: and I have put my trust in the Lord, and shall not be weakened. |
2 Test me, LORD, and try me; search my heart and mind. | 2 Prove me, O Lord, and try me; burn my reins and my heart. |
3 Your love is before my eyes; I walk guided by your faithfulness. | 3 For thy mercy is before my eyes; and I am well pleased with thy truth. |
4 I do not sit with deceivers, nor with hypocrites do I mingle. | 4 I have not sat with the council of vanity: neither will I go in with the doers of unjust things. |
5 I hate the company of evildoers; with the wicked I do not sit. | 5 I have hated the assembly of the malignant; and with the wicked I will not sit. |
6 I will wash my hands in innocence and walk round your altar, LORD, | 6 I will wash my hands among the innocent; and will compass thy altar, O Lord: |
7 Lifting my voice in thanks, recounting all your wondrous deeds. | 7 That I may hear the voice of thy praise: and tell of all thy wondrous works. |
8 LORD, I love the house where you dwell, the tenting-place of your glory. | 8 I have loved, O Lord, the beauty of thy house; and the place where thy glory dwelleth. |
9 Do not take me away with sinners, nor my life with the violent. | 9 Take not away my soul, O God, with the wicked: nor my life with bloody men: |
10 Their hands carry out their schemes; their right hands are full of bribes. | 10 In whose hands are iniquities: their right hand is filled with gifts. |
11 But I walk without blame; redeem me, be gracious to me! | 11 But as for me, I have walked in my innocence: redeem me, and have mercy on me. |
12 My foot hath stood in the direct way: in the churches I will bless thee, O Lord. |
